egovframework.rfc3.teachingtool.web
Class ClientToolsController

java.lang.Object
  extended by egovframework.rfc3.teachingtool.web.ClientToolsController

@Controller
@SessionAttributes(types=SessionVO.class)
public class ClientToolsController
extends java.lang.Object


Constructor Summary
ClientToolsController()
           
 
Method Summary
 java.lang.String myOrderList(ToolsOrder searchVO, javax.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model)
          나의 주문 목록
 java.lang.String orderView(java.lang.String toolsOrderId, org.springframework.ui.ModelMap model, javax.servlet.http.HttpServletRequest request)
          신청자 정보 및 출력
 java.lang.String orderWrite(ToolsOrder searchVO, javax.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model)
          주문정보 신청하기
 java.lang.String orderWriteAct(ToolsOrder toolsOrder, javax.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model)
          주문서에 저장
 java.lang.String resultPage(ToolsOrder toolsOrder, org.springframework.ui.ModelMap model)
          결과 페이지
 java.lang.String selectToolsList(ToolsVO toolsVO, javax.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model)
          교재/교구 목록 페이지
 java.lang.String showBigImg(javax.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model)
          큰이미지 보기
 java.lang.String toolsView(ToolsVO searchVO, javax.servlet.http.HttpServletRequest request, org.springframework.ui.ModelMap model)
          상품 정보
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ClientToolsController

public ClientToolsController()
Method Detail

selectToolsList

@RequestMapping(value="/user/teaching/toolsList.*")
public java.lang.String selectToolsList(@ModelAttribute(value="toolsVO")
                                                       ToolsVO toolsVO,
                                                       javax.servlet.http.HttpServletRequest request,
                                                       org.springframework.ui.ModelMap model)
                                 throws java.lang.Exception
교재/교구 목록 페이지

Parameters:
toolsVO -
model -
Returns:
Throws:
java.lang.Exception

toolsView

@RequestMapping(value="/user/teaching/toolsView.*")
public java.lang.String toolsView(@ModelAttribute(value="searchVO")
                                                 ToolsVO searchVO,
                                                 javax.servlet.http.HttpServletRequest request,
                                                 org.springframework.ui.ModelMap model)
                           throws java.lang.Exception
상품 정보

Parameters:
searchVO -
request -
model -
Returns:
Throws:
java.lang.Exception

showBigImg

@RequestMapping(value="/user/teaching/showBigImg.*")
public java.lang.String showBigImg(javax.servlet.http.HttpServletRequest request,
                                                  org.springframework.ui.ModelMap model)
                            throws java.lang.Exception
큰이미지 보기

Parameters:
request -
model -
Returns:
Throws:
java.lang.Exception

orderWrite

@RequestMapping(value="/user/teaching/orderWrite.*")
public java.lang.String orderWrite(@ModelAttribute(value="searchVO")
                                                  ToolsOrder searchVO,
                                                  javax.servlet.http.HttpServletRequest request,
                                                  org.springframework.ui.ModelMap model)
                            throws java.lang.Exception
주문정보 신청하기

Parameters:
searchVO -
request -
model -
Returns:
Throws:
java.lang.Exception

orderWriteAct

@RequestMapping(value="/user/teaching/orderWriteAct.*")
public java.lang.String orderWriteAct(@ModelAttribute(value="toolsOrder")
                                                     ToolsOrder toolsOrder,
                                                     javax.servlet.http.HttpServletRequest request,
                                                     org.springframework.ui.ModelMap model)
                               throws java.lang.Exception
주문서에 저장

Parameters:
searchVO -
request -
model -
Returns:
Throws:
java.lang.Exception

myOrderList

@RequestMapping(value="/user/teaching/orderList.*")
public java.lang.String myOrderList(@ModelAttribute(value="searchVO")
                                                   ToolsOrder searchVO,
                                                   javax.servlet.http.HttpServletRequest request,
                                                   org.springframework.ui.ModelMap model)
                             throws java.lang.Exception
나의 주문 목록

Parameters:
searchVO -
request -
model -
Returns:
Throws:
java.lang.Exception

orderView

@RequestMapping(value="/user/teaching/orderView.*")
public java.lang.String orderView(@RequestParam(value="toolsOrderId")
                                                 java.lang.String toolsOrderId,
                                                 org.springframework.ui.ModelMap model,
                                                 javax.servlet.http.HttpServletRequest request)
                           throws java.lang.Exception
신청자 정보 및 출력

Parameters:
toolsOrderId -
model -
Returns:
Throws:
java.lang.Exception

resultPage

@RequestMapping(value="/user/teaching/result.*")
public java.lang.String resultPage(@ModelAttribute(value="toolsOrder")
                                                  ToolsOrder toolsOrder,
                                                  org.springframework.ui.ModelMap model)
                            throws java.lang.Exception
결과 페이지

Parameters:
reSearchVO -
model -
Returns:
Throws:
java.lang.Exception